Welding Stainless steel- Heat tint.

Welding Stainless steel- Heat tint.

(OP)
Dear all,

I am welding 304L Stainless on 304L with a 308 filler. (TIG)

I get various rainbow colors. I know that brown to white means low to high Temp exposure.
But what does the blue mean?? Does it have to do with the quality of the argon?

Thanks,

Herc

RE: Welding Stainless steel- Heat tint.

It means you have heat tint (surface oxidation) from exposure to oxygen. You should be using welding grade argon gas.

RE: Welding Stainless steel- Heat tint.

Either moisture, oxygen in weld gas, or poor gas coverage.
The welds will have poor corrosion resistance.

= = = = = = = = = = = = = = = = = = = =
Plymouth Tube

RE: Welding Stainless steel- Heat tint.

It could also mean you are welding too slowly and are overheating the weld area.
B.E.

The good engineer does not need to memorize every formula; he just needs to know where he can find them when he needs them. Old professor

RE: Welding Stainless steel- Heat tint.

There should be a maximum interpass temperature of 300 deg F to avoid excessive heat input.

RE: Welding Stainless steel- Heat tint.

All or any of the above.

RE: Welding Stainless steel- Heat tint.

If blue heat tint (higher temp) is in the base metal outside the weld toe, too small a gas cup size could also be a factor.
